As a part-time Metalsmith, you’ll make a difference by putting your trade qualifications to work in support of the community. Play a crucial role in fabricating, repairing and maintaining the equipment the Army uses to defend Australia. Plus, you’ll also make mates for life and taste adventure working on Army training exercises.
If you're looking for a new challenge, the Army Reserve could be for you. You'll enjoy the satisfaction of giving something back to Australia, while benefitting from:
The pay you receive in the Army Reserve goes straight into your pocket with no deductions for tax, and it increases as you gain seniority and experience.
On completion of your initial military and employment training, you could earn at least $240/day tax-free.
Additional amounts are paid for time spent on exercises and deployments.
You will train for 3 weeks in Wagga Wagga, NSW. Following your training, you will be posted to an Army unit close to where you live.
